Taxies leave station `X` for station `Y` every `10 min`. Simultaneously, a taxi also leaves station `Y` for station `X` every `10 min`. The taxies move at the same constant speed and go from `X` and `Y` or vice-versa in `2 h`, How many taxies coming from the other side will meet each taxi enroute from `Y` and `X`?.
A. `24`
B. ` 23`
C. ` 12`
D. ` 11`

Correct Answer - B
Because one taxi leaces very `10 min`, at any instant there will be `11` taxies on the way towards each station, on will be arriving and another leaving the other station. Figure shows the locatopm of taxies going from `X` to `Y` at the instant `2.00 PM`.The taxi which leaves station `X` at `0.00 PM` has just arrived at the station `Y`. Consider the taxi leaving the station `Y` at `2.00 PM`.
image.
I will meet all the `11` taxies marked `1` to `11` as well as `12` other taxies which would leave the station `X` from `2.00 PM` to `3.50 PM`. When it arrives at the station `X` at `4.00 PM`, there will be on more taxi leaving that station. However, it will not be counted among the taxies crossed by taxi under consideration. That is , it will cross `23` taxies leaving the station `X` from `(0)/(10) PM` to `3.50 PM`.
